Alleged LTTE gunmen assassinate a Buddhist monk- Anuradhapura

Ministry of Defence, Public Security, Law & Order

Unidentified LTTE gunmen shot dead a Buddhist monk at Mahadivulwewa-Stage 1, in the Morawewa General area, approximately 40kilometers north east of Anuradhapura, on Sunday the 13th of May, at 09.15a.m.

The assassinated Buddhist monk, Ven. Hadungamuwe Nandarathene Thero was said to be the Head Priest of the 'Sri Pabbattharamaya' Buddhist temple in Mahadivulwewa, according to civilian sources in the area. Eyewitnesses in the area said that three LTTE gunmen who came on two motor cycles had shot dead the Monk and added that the motive of the killing was not known.

The Morawewa Police are conducting investigations.

Earlier on 24 May 1986, about 15-20 LTTE terrorists walked into Mahadivulwewa stage 20, Sinhala village and shot dead 20 villagers and set fire to 20 houses. On 31 December 1987, an armed LTTE mob shot dead 10 villagers and burnt 15 houses, at Mahadiulwewa.

Earlier, the LTTE terrorists brutally killed the Head priest of the Pulliar Hindu Temple at Sandiveli in Batticaloa, on 07th February. The Head priest Chellaiah Kurukkal Purameshvaram was dragged out and killed by the LTTE terrorists while, he was having dinner with his wife and children.

The priest was brutally murdered for garlanding President Mahinda Rajapakse, during a visit to Vakarai on 03rd February, 2007.
